Prayers Ancient and Modern 02/23

O God, we have known and believed the love that Thou hast I for us. May we, by dwelling in love, dwell in Thee, and Thou in us. May we learn to love Thee Whom we have not seen, by loving our brethren whom we have seen. Teach us. O heavenly Father, the love wherewith Thou hasi loved us; fashion us, O blessed Lord, after Thine own example of love; shed abroad, O Thou Holy Spirit of Love, the love of God and man in our hearts— Amen.

Henry Alford (1810-1871)

O Lord, vouchsafe to look mercifully upon us, and grant that we may choose the way of peace; so that, rescued from the captivity of the sins which have oppressed us, we may attiin the dwellings of the heavenly Jerusalem; through Jesus Christ— Amen.

Sarum Breviary, 1085
